Part 1

Do you like reading?

分數: 62.0

建議: 语言流畅性和准确性需要改进:注意重复词(例如“and and”)、时态和句子结构错误;回答应更简洁并包含清晰的主题句和一到两条支持细节。可以用连接词使表达更连贯。建议先直接回答,再给原因和例子。

範例: Yes, I love reading because it helps me relax after a busy day. I usually prefer novels, especially works by well-known authors like J.K. Rowling, because their plots and character development are very engaging. For example, I often get absorbed in the characters' journeys and feel relaxed after finishing a chapter.

Do you prefer to read on paper or on a screen?

分數: 58.0

建議: 词汇和发音错误影响理解(例如“PayPal”/“screams”应为“paper”/“screens”);注意主句时态一致并避免拼写错误。回答应先明确偏好,然后用两个简短具体理由支持,并用连接词衔接。

範例: I prefer reading on paper because physical books give a special feeling and help me concentrate better. Although screens are more convenient for everyday use, paper is more relaxing; for example, I often read a novel in the evening without backlight, which helps me unwind.

When do you need to read carefully, and when not?

分數: 50.0

建議: 内容混乱且有多处词汇和语法错误(如“re carefully”“masterful the clothes”),导致表达不清。要先给出明确对比(何时需要细读、何时不需要),并提供具体原因和例子。使用合适词汇(complex, philosophical, detective, skim)和连接词。

範例: I need to read carefully when the material is complex or contains mysteries, such as philosophical essays or detective novels, because I need to understand subtle ideas and clues. However, I skim through light or purely entertaining texts when I just want to relax.

Do you prefer scanning or detailed reading?

分數: 55.0

建議: 句子结构不够清晰且有词汇选择问题(例如“dead minded”不合适)。应先给直接回答,然后用条件句具体说明何时浏览(scanning)何时细读(detailed reading),并用连接词使逻辑衔接。注意避免填充词(uh, umm)。

範例: It depends on the situation. I usually scan magazines or articles with many pictures to get the main ideas quickly, but I read carefully when the topic is serious or requires deep understanding, such as academic articles or novels with complex plots.

文法

8: Verb + -ing form

× Yes, I love reading and and often reading my free time because it helps me relax after a busy day.

Yes, I love reading and often read in my free time because it helps me relax after a busy day.

句中多处动词形式使用不当:"often reading my free time" 不符合英语习惯,应使用动词原形或一般现在时表达经常性的动作。将其改为 "often read in my free time" 更符合语法和语义。注意去掉重复的 "and"。建议:遇到表示经常性的动作时用一般现在时(read),并注意固定搭配 "in my free time"。

13: Incorrect use of adjectives or adverbs

× I usually prefer novels, especially work by well known author like JK Rowling.

I usually prefer novels, especially works by well-known authors like J.K. Rowling.

原句中形容词/名词搭配错误:"work by well known author" 应为复数 "works" 和复数 "authors" 或指单一作者时用定冠词并保持一致。并且 "well-known" 需要连字符,作者名字书写规范。建议:注意名词单复数一致和复合形容词的连字符。

26: Sentence structure errors

× Umm but there are stories and character developments very engaging.

Umm, but the stories and character developments are very engaging.

原句缺少谓语动词,导致句子结构不完整。需添加系动词 "are" 并在名词前加定冠词以明确指代。建议:保证每个句子有主语和谓语,必要时使用系动词。

11: Incorrect use of prepositions

× I prefer reading on PayPal actually, although screams are very convenient for everyday use.

I prefer reading on paper actually, although screens are very convenient for everyday use.

原句中单词拼写错误并导致介词搭配不合逻辑:"PayPal" 是公司名,与阅读无关;应为 "paper"(纸质)。"screams" 拼写错误,应为 "screens"(屏幕)。介词 "on paper" 使用正确。建议:注意单词拼写,选择与语境匹配的名词。

6: Present tense issue

× I found paper books more enjoyable because they gave a special feel and helped me concentrate better.

I find paper books more enjoyable because they give a special feel and help me concentrate better.

回答是关于一般偏好,应使用一般现在时而非过去时。原句使用了过去时(found, gave, helped),不符合习惯表达现在的偏好。建议:谈论一般事实或习惯时使用一般现在时。

11: Incorrect use of prepositions

× For example, I often read a novel in evening with no backlight, which is more relaxing than reading on my phone.

For example, I often read a novel in the evening with no backlight, which is more relaxing than reading on my phone.

短语中缺少定冠词 "the":应为 "in the evening"。此外 "with no backlight" 可接受。建议:固定时间表达如 "in the morning/afternoon/evening" 通常要加定冠词。

5: Past tense issue

× I usually need to re carefully when the book is complex or contains a mystery, for example the philosophical or detective novel, because you masterful the clothes and think about the ideas.

I usually need to read carefully when the book is complex or contains a mystery, for example a philosophical or detective novel, because you need to study the details and think about the ideas.

原句有多处错误:"re" 应为 "read";"read carefully" 的动词形式被拆分;"the philosophical or detective novel" 用法不当,应为不定冠词 "a";"you masterful the clothes" 无意义,可能想表达 "study the details"。建议:检查拼写,使用合适的冠词,并用语义明确的动词短语表达意思。此修改主要为句子重写以恢复可理解的语义。

23: Sentence without a verb

× But if the test is simple or purely for entertainment.

But if the text is simple or purely for entertainment, I don't read it very carefully.

原句没有完整的主句,且 "test" 应为 "text"(文本)。需要补充主句来完成条件句的结构,并纠正拼写。建议:条件句后应接主句,保证句子完整,注意单词拼写。

6: Present tense issue

× Well I think it's depends on situation.

Well, I think it depends on the situation.

原句中人称和动词搭配错误:"it's depends" 多余助动词,应为 "it depends"。另外 "on situation" 缺定冠词,应为 "on the situation"。建议:注意主语+动词的基本搭配,不要重复使用助动词,并使用正确的冠词。

11: Incorrect use of prepositions

× If there's book uh like magazine or something umm most of most of the picture on the on their page I would rather scanning.

If there's a book, like a magazine or something, and most of the pictures on the pages are visual, I would rather scan them.

原句有冠词、复数和介词错误:应为 "a book", "a magazine", "pictures"(复数),"on their page" 改为 "on the pages" 或 "on the page","rather scanning" 应用动词原形或不定式 "rather scan"。建议:注意冠词使用、名词单复数以及在 "would rather" 之后使用动词原形。

26: Sentence structure errors

× But if there's something dead minded I would read it carefully.

But if there's something dull or poorly written, I would read it carefully.

原句中 "dead minded" 为非标准表达,不符合英语习惯。需改为合适的形容词短语如 "dull" 或 "poorly written" 来表达意思。建议:使用常见、地道的形容词表达评价性描述,确保句子通顺可理解。
